Chess Game
Gordon B Chapman vs Heather Enid Walker
Southend Open, date unknown · Result 1–0 · Queen's Pawn Game: Colle System (D04).

1. d4 Nf6 2. Nf3 d5 3. e3 Nc6 4. c4 e6 5. Nbd2 Bd6 6. Bd3 O-O 7. c5 Be7 8. O-O b6 9. Nb3 bxc5 10. dxc5 e5 11. Bb5 Bb7 12. Bxc6 Bxc6 13. Nxe5 Ba4 14. Qd4 Bb5 15. Rd1 Nd7 16. Nxd7 Qxd7 17. Qxd5 Qg4 18. Re1 Rfd8 19. Qf3 Qb4 20. Rd1 Bc6 21. Qe2 Bb5 22. Qe1 Bc6 23. Bd2 Qg4 24. Qf1 Rd5 25. f3 Qh5 26. Rac1 Rg5 27. e4 Bxc5+ 28. Nxc5 Rxc5 29. Bb4 Rxc1 30. Rxc1 Bb5 31. Qd1 Rc8 32. a4 Ba6 33. Rxc7 Qg5 34. Rxc8+ Bxc8 35. Qd2 Qf6 36. Bc3 Qb6+ 37. Qd4 Qc7 38. Qxg7# 1–0
